For KDA the number means nothing most of the time in stuff like caravan raids etc. The kill usually means the killing blow. So classes that have better finishers will have a higher kill stat. If I am a healer and I heal my party members that are taking damage and they get the kill is that an assist? Will a class have an in combat stealth? or some other escape that greatly increases their ability to escape death over others? These and other factors just lead to KDA being a stat that can very easily be skewed. I am not against it. I just think people look deep into these numbers when they are actually somewhat meaningless. I can run around in a zerg or bigger group and inflate my KDA (especially if I have a better escape then others). While someone who runs around in a smaller group or even solo easily can be more skilled then myself but have a worse KDA then myself. It is nothing more then an ego boost. Again I don't mind if this is in the game. It just is a misleading stat and really doesn't show anything as far as worth or skill in PVP. Win rates in certain modes I see as a better stat to watch.
